Naturalization: complete preparation for the municipal interview

Naturalization interviews require concrete preparation on integration, trajectory, and local life.

4-step action plan

  1. Structure your life story in Switzerland coherently.
  2. Review institutional and civic fundamentals.
  3. Prepare concrete examples of local integration.
  4. Simulate an interview with frequent tricky questions.

Document checklist

  • Integration file
  • Language certificate
  • Up-to-date tax records
  • Debt enforcement extract

Mistakes to avoid

  • Answers that are too vague or inconsistent
  • Insufficient preparation on local life
  • Ignoring municipal expectations
